CHINA-JAPAN: REGIONAL AID PROGRAMMES
International Monetary Fund data shows that collectively, Japan owned $1.667 trillion in foreign assets in the third quarter of 2018, while China owned $1.542 trillion in the second quarter, the most recent available data for each country. Philippines' Chief Economist was also quoted (interaksyon - February 23, 2019) saying China is offering development loans at 2-3%, while Japan is offering loans at 0.25-0.75%.
(Comment: Other sources in the Philippines are reported to claim that there are additional hidden interest rates on China's BRI loans which can increase the rates to about 7-12%.)
